            @murgero that is correct.
            But I did not update the doc that I also now push the images directly to dockerhub so you can install directly without any local build need.
            I mean yea it is included in the terminal recording but not everyone knows that this can be copied and pasted from the recording 🙂 😬

            So it can be done with the cloudron-cli :

            # Get the CloudronManifest.json
            https://raw.githubusercontent.com/BrutalBirdie/cloudron-foundryvtt/refs/heads/master/CloudronManifest.json
            
            # Install via the cloudron-cli
            cloudron install --location vtt --image brutalbirdie/foundryvtt.cloudron.app:0.0.7

                    @TheMeerkat
                    e.g. to the latest version published:

                    # get the latest CloudronManifest.json by either git pull if you checked out the repo or just use wget
                    wget https://raw.githubusercontent.com/BrutalBirdie/cloudron-foundryvtt/refs/tags/12.331/CloudronManifest.json
                    
                    # update the app
                    cloudron update --app $LOCATION --image brutalbirdie/foundryvtt.cloudron.app:1.0.0
                    

                    âš  Replace $LOCATION with your installed app location

                    You can also use the App id instead of the location. For more information see cloudron update --help

                    Done 🙂

                    Not sure if you still need the latest CloudronManifest.json but I included it anyway.

                              @hpz24
                              OH! That is because I have a typo in my release!
                              The /tags/ part in the docker image "url" was wrong. Silly me 😄
                              Correct is - brutalbirdie/foundryvtt.cloudron.app:1.1.0

                              # go into /tmp/ download the manifest, update $LOCATION, delete the manifest and go into $HOME
                              cd /tmp/ && \
                              wget https://raw.githubusercontent.com/BrutalBirdie/cloudron-foundryvtt/refs/tags/13.342/CloudronManifest.json && \
                              cloudron update --app $LOCATION --image brutalbirdie/foundryvtt.cloudron.app:1.1.0 && \
                              rm CloudronManifest.json && \
                              cd ~/
